script_tag(name:"insight", value:"The SUSE Linux Enterprise 15 SP2 kernel RT was updated to receive various
security and bugfixes.
The following security bugs were fixed:
- CVE-2021-3444: Fixed an issue with the bpf verifier which did not
properly handle mod32 destination register truncation when the source
register was known to be 0 leading to out of bounds read (bsc#1184170).
- CVE-2021-3428: Fixed an integer overflow in ext4_es_cache_extent
(bsc#1173485).
- CVE-2021-29647: Fixed an issue in qrtr_recvmsg which could have allowed
attackers to obtain sensitive information from kernel memory because of
a partially uninitialized data structure (bsc#1184192 ).
- CVE-2021-29265: Fixed an issue in usbip_sockfd_store which could have
allowed attackers to cause a denial of service due to race conditions
during an update of the local and shared status (bsc#1184167).
- CVE-2021-29264: Fixed an issue in the Freescale Gianfar Ethernet driver
which could have allowed attackers to cause a system crash due to a
calculation of negative fragment size (bsc#1184168).
- CVE-2021-28972: Fixed a user-tolerable buffer overflow when writing a
new device name to the driver from userspace, allowing userspace to
write data to the kernel stack frame directly (bsc#1184198).
- CVE-2021-28971: Fixed an issue in intel_pmu_drain_pebs_nhm which could
have caused a system crash because the PEBS status in a PEBS record was
mishandled (bsc#1184196 ).
- CVE-2021-28964: Fixed a race condition in get_old_root which could have
allowed attackers to cause a denial of service (bsc#1184193).
- CVE-2021-28688: Fixed an issue introduced by XSA-365 (bsc#1183646).
- CVE-2021-28660: Fixed an out of bounds write in rtw_wx_set_scan
(bsc#1183593 ).
- CVE-2021-28375: Fixed an issue in fastrpc_internal_invoke which did not
prevent user applications from sending kernel RPC messages (bsc#1183596).
- CVE-2021-28038: Fixed an issue with the netback driver which was lacking
necessary treatment of errors such as failed memory allocations
(bsc#1183022).
- CVE-2021-27365: Fixed an issue where an unprivileged user can send a
Netlink message that is associated with iSCSI, and has a length up to
the maximum length of a Netlink message (bsc#1182715).
- CVE-2021-27364: Fixed an issue where an attacker could craft Netlink
messages (bsc#1182717).
- CVE-2021-27363: Fixed a kernel pointer leak which could have been used
